Quantum Statistics of Superradiant Pulses

Abstract

We investigate the statistical aspects of the cooperative emission of radiation by a system of many atoms. By solving the equation of motion for a suitably defined quasiprobability distribution which represents the density operator of the atoms, we find explicit expressions for the expectation values of products of atomic observables. The system is found to exhibit large quantum fluctuations for the most highly excited initial states of the atoms. For all others it exhibits nearly classical behavior. Previous numerical evaluations of the radiated intensity and its variance are found to be in good agreement with the present results.
